People who prefer to work in hands-on jobs often would rather get their hands dirty than talk. They like to see the product of their work take shape, and find the finished product to be the greatest reward. Examples of hands-on careers include:

Toolwork / Instruments

  • Trades (builder, roofer, carpenter, painter, brick layer, drywaller, paver, plasterer, carpet layer, etc.)
  • Faux finisher
  • Building restorer
  • Electrician
  • Engineer
  • Telecommunications technician
  • Computer / network technician
  • Locksmith
  • Mechanic (car, boat, small engine, aerospace)
  • Dentist / dental assistant / dental hygienist
  • Bicycle repair
  • Craftsman / glass artist / potter
  • Jeweler / gemologist
  • Musician
  • Music teacher
  • Chemist
  • Forensic scientist
  • Laboratory technologist
  • Boatwright
  • Medical appliance fabricator
  • Air conditioning / heating (HVAC) technician
  • Geologist
  • Driver of forklifts and other large equipment
